You Can Rest and Rely on What the Lord Has Already Done! The Bible says, Let the redeemed of the Lord say so! But do you really know what it means to be redeemed? In this five-part series Resting in Our Redemption, Rick Renner unlocks the historical meanings behind the word redemption as it is used in the New Testament. When you know what it really means to be redeemed, your life will take on new boldness and confidence in Gods redeeming power. In this series, Rick teaches in-depth: Why battles may still rage in your life even if youre redeemed That Jesus took you out of Satans slave market That Jesus permanently purchased you out of spiritual slavery The price Jesus actually paid to liberate you That God has restored you by the blood of Jesus Christ Youll be so thankful you took time to digest this powerful series. Psalm 107:2 says, Let the redeemed of the Lord say so. After hearing this series, you wont just say it youll shout it!

The Scriptures teach clearly that God desires to live in intimate fellowship and communion with mankind. He wants us to enjoy His love, peace, joy, and companionship and to rest in His redemption, experiencing the perfect harmony and contentment and fulfillment of purpose for which He created us. God's original purpose for creating mankind was simply for us to enjoy relationship with Him, the kind of fellowship that the first couple, Adam and Eve, enjoyed in the Garden of Eden, when God walked with them in the cool of the evening (Gen. 3:8). Then, sin entered the human experience and separated all mankind from that divine fellowship. But when we place our faith in Christ's sacrifice for our sin, we are redeemed by the blood of Christ and justified in the sight of God. But that is not the end of the matter; it is only the beginning. God's intention is that we be completely restored--spirit, soul, and body--to the divine rest found in His redemption, He wants us to experience that mystery of intimate communion with our Creator/Redeemer. In this book we will discuss four important aspects of fulfilling the deepest desire of the human heart--to know God personally and intimately in the way God's great, loving heart intended. To know the love of God that brings true heart contentment, we need to walk in the understanding of these divine principles: The biblical basis for all prayer is resting in His redemption. The biblical basis for all Christian living is resting in His redemption. The biblical basis for total forgiveness is resting in His redemption. The biblical basis for divine contentment is resting in His redemption. Your life can be transformed when you allow Him to make them a reality to your heart.
